The heads or tails coin toss bet for Super Bowl 50 was coming in at -105 for either option.

Ad: Open an Online Betting Account Today at AceSportsbook.  Receive Next Day Payouts and Hundreds of Dollars in Signup Bonuses Here

Heads had occurred in the last five Super Bowls and six of the last seven coming into Super Bowl 48.  The last two, however, have yielded Tails.

Tails has hit in all three Super Bowls in which Denver has played in, that includes Super Bowl 48. 

Tails certainly has an edge if you believe in this sort of thing.

Sure this is a 50/50 shot but, hey, it’s the single most bet on prop in any Super Bowl so you know you gotta do it.
